The night the reviews turned toxic
A local cafe owner called me at midnight because a competitor had dropped twenty 1-star reviews in an hour using a VPN. We had to do a forensic audit of the user profiles to prove the patterns to the spam team. This was not just a prank. It was a targeted review extortion case designed to tank the business Local Search Presence and Trust Score. We tracked the IP clusters and the Review Sentiment timing to identify the Black Hat attack. This experience taught me that Google Business Profile integrity relies on User Behavior Signals and GPS Coordinate Salience. If you do not monitor your Review Recency and Review Speed, you leave your Map Pack position vulnerable to Map-Spam. We eventually cleared the Negative Reviews by presenting Forensic Evidence of VPN usage and Geo-location Mismatches to Google Support. This recovery saved the business from a Hard Suspension and restored their Local 3-Pack Presence.
Forensic traces in the local entity graph
The Google Local Entity Graph uses NAP consistency, Structured Data, and JSON-LD attributes to verify a business location. Local SEO involves cleaning up Historic Citation Spam and identifying High-Value Citation Opportunities to ensure the Business Listing matches legal documents. When you see a drop in traffic, the cause is usually found in the forensic traces of your data. Perhaps you changed locations and did not follow the proper seo services to fix gmb ranking loss after address change protocol. Old citations act like anchors. They pull your Map Pin toward a dead location. You must perform a deep clean of historic citation spam to restore the Primary Category relevance. I have seen Local Entity Links that pointed to a business that closed five years ago. This ruins your Brand Authority. The algorithm sees the conflict and hides your profile. It is a mathematical filter. To beat it, you must use a system to identify high value citation opportunities in your city. Do not trust Automated GMB Citations. They are a waste of your budget. They often create Duplicate Listings that lead to a loss of your ranking. Every piece of data must be manually verified. This is the only way to satisfy the Opossum Algorithm logic. We look for Citation Inconsistency in the Secondary Verification Tier. If your phone number on a random directory from 2014 does not match your current GBP, the trust score drops. It is a slow death by a thousand data points.

The math behind the three mile radius
Proximity and Behavioral Zooming determine the visibility of a Map Pin within a specific Search Radius. Factors like GPS Salience, Wi-Fi Triangulation, and Local Justification Triggers influence whether a business appears in the Local 3-Pack for a mobile user near the store. Proximity is a harsh master. If your Map Pin is stuck or inaccurate, you are invisible. I often see businesses struggling because they are ranking where they are not physically located through sheer Website Authority, but this is a Proximity Paradox that eventually collapses. You need to force a stuck map pin to update if you move. The physics of search shifts every time a user moves their phone. A three mile radius is the standard battleground. Within this circle, your Direct Brand Searches and Profile Interaction Rate matter most. If users search for your name and then click Directions, your Centroid Salience increases. If they click your profile but then bounce, your rank drops. This is why you need to get more directions requests from your profile through high-quality photos and clear offers. The algorithm calculates the Probability of Intent based on how many people physically travel to your GPS coordinates. It is not just about keywords. It is about Human Movement.
Technical signals that trigger a partial suspension
A Partial Suspension occurs when GMB features like Posts or Public Reviews are disabled due to Technical Errors or TOS violations. Fixing this requires scrubbing Black Hat Footprints, checking for Mismatched Phone Numbers, and ensuring the Business Address matches Legal Documents exactly. Suspensions are often the result of Keyword-Stuffed Business Names or Ghost Locations. If you are using seo services to fix partial suspension with limited gmb features, you need to look at the Digital Footprint. Many owners try to hide their Service Area behind a Virtual Office. This is a Local SEO Scam. Google wants proof of a physical van or a utility bill. I have seen profiles get nuked because they shared a suite number with a defunct firm. You must fix a partially suspended profile by removing Spammy Anchor Text and Junk Citations. Sometimes the issue is a Slow Website. Use seo services to fix slow website and technical issues to improve your Mobile Website Performance. A slow site kills your Local Map Rank. The algorithm treats the website as a data source. If the site is broken, the profile is viewed as unreliable. You should also audit your gmb profile for technical errors every month. Check your Secondary Categories. Are you trying to steal traffic by picking categories that do not fit? This triggers a Manual Review. Avoid the Ownership Change Trap. If you transfer a listing, your Map Rank might vanish overnight. It is better to deal with the aftermath of a listing transfer carefully by verifying the new owner’s IP Address and Account History.
